Girl Scout Cookie Program
The Girl Scout Cookie Program is an opportunity for girls to learn and practice valuable life skills such as responsibility, honesty, money and time management, goal setting and planning, teamwork and communication. Girls have fun while developing self-potential, relating to others and contributing to society.
Through the Girl Scout Cookie Program beginning in January, Girl Scouts can participate in educational activities and sell Girl Scout Cookies to family, friends and the community. By participating, girls can earn various awards, perform community service, receive exciting incentives, obtain cookie credits and raise money for their troop treasury.

Fall Product Program
The Fall Product Program is a great way to promote reading and an opportunity for girls to learn and practice valuable life skills. Girls have fun while developing self-potential, relating to others and contributing to society.
Through the Fall Product Program beginning in October, Girl Scouts can participate in educational activities and sell nuts, candy and magazines to family and friends. By participating, girls can earn four different patches and various awards, receive exciting incentives, and raise money for their troop treasury.
